diff --git a/Cargo.lock b/Cargo.lock index a280d39..2d9e6f9 100644 --- a/Cargo.lock +++ b/Cargo.lock @@ -36,16 +36,15 @@ dependencies = [ [[package]] name = "actix-files" -version = "0.6.2" +version = "0.6.5"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"d832782fac6ca7369a70c9ee9a20554623c5e51c76e190ad151780ebea1cf689" +checksum = "bf0bdd6ff79de7c9a021f5d9ea79ce23e108d8bfc9b49b5b4a2cf6fad5a35212" dependencies = [ "actix-http", "actix-service", "actix-utils", "actix-web", - "askama_escape", - "bitflags 1.3.2", + "bitflags 2.4.1", "bytes 1.5.0", "derive_more", "futures-core", @@ -55,6 +54,7 @@ dependencies = [ "mime_guess", "percent-encoding 2.3.1", "pin-project-lite", + "v_htmlescape", ] [[package]] @@ -346,12 +346,6 @@ version = "0.7.4"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"96d30a06541fbafbc7f82ed10c06164cfbd2c401138f6addd8404629c4b16711" -[[package]] -name = "askama_escape" -version = "0.10.3"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"619743e34b5ba4e9703bba34deac3427c72507c7159f5fd030aea8cac0cfe341" - [[package]] name = "async-compression" version = "0.4.5" @@ -4018,6 +4012,12 @@ dependencies = [ "rand 0.6.5", ] +[[package]] +name = "v_htmlescape" +version = "0.15.8" +source = "registry+https://github.com/rust-lang/crates.io-index" +checksum = "4e8257fbc510f0a46eb602c10215901938b5c2a7d5e70fc11483b1d3c9b5b18c" + [[package]] name = "vcpkg" version = "0.2.15" diff --git a/Cargo.toml b/Cargo.toml index fd8e86a..b3d3cb3 100644 --- a/Cargo.toml +++ b/Cargo.toml @@ -20,7 +20,7 @@ serde_json = {version="1.0.109", default-features=false} maud = {version="0.25.0", default-features=false, features=["actix-web"]} scraper = {version="0.18.1", default-features = false} actix-web = {version="4.4.0", features = ["cookies", "macros", "compress-brotli"], default-features=false} -actix-files = {version="0.6.2", default-features=false} +actix-files = {version="0.6.5", default-features=false} actix-cors = {version="0.6.4", default-features=false} fake-useragent = {version="0.1.3", default-features=false} env_logger = {version="0.11.1", default-features=false}